Johnson City woman charged in man’s shooting death

JOHNSON CITY, Tenn. (AP) – A 20-year-old Johnson City woman has been arrested and charged in connection with a man found shot to death.

Police say Keeva Ann Delaney has been charged with voluntary manslaughter and four counts of felony reckless endangerment.

Johnson City Police said in a press release that officers, responding to a report of a shooting, found a man lying on the floor of a residence with a gunshot wound to his chest.

The victim, who was not identified, was pronounced dead at the scene.

Police say the investigation has revealed that there was an altercation between the victim and Delaney before the shooting.

Delaney was arrested and taken to the Washington County Detention Center. She is scheduled to be arraigned on Tuesday. It’s not clear if she has an attorney.
